COMSATCOM Pathfinder funds withheld in Senate draft defense bill
A defense authorization bill that cleared a U.S. Senate panel last week would prohibit the Air Force from spending $30 million this year to experiment with new ways of buying commercial satellite communications bandwidth unless the Pentagon can show the program will yield significant advantages over relying on the current generation of military-owned satellites.

2017 Budget Request Expected to Fund Commercial Bandwidth Pathfinder
The U.S. Air Force is expected to request funding next year for the third in its series of "pathfinder" experimental satellite bandwidth procurements.
